Nail Price History

Looking back to the 18th century, we could have seen an experienced blacksmith making a nail a minute. Then, in the factory, the pace of nail making quickened. Echoing Adam Smith’s division of labor for a pin, the nail also achieved new efficiencies.

After that, to labor, we can add the increasing dominance of capital. Mirroring other industries, nail factories moved from water to steam to electricity. And, it all happened as the nails themselves changed. From their hand forged origins, soon, most were cut in factories. Then, by 1890, having changed from iron to steel, wire nails became more typical. Lighter and cheaper, the wire nail’s one drawback was less holding power.

The next big change came during the 1930s. Facing competition from imports, nail makers switched to specialty products. A specialty nail could have coating to prevent rust or rings to increase holding power. One contemporary nail maker cites 100 varieties.

In addition, now, the newest machines can spit out 2,000 nails a minute. But even with 500 a minute more typical, we could have one worker running 7 machines, producing a whopping 3500 nails a minute. Today also, the industry has benefited from the nail gun. While nail prices are higher, the gun reduces considerably the price of an installed nail.

So, during several centuries, like many other manufactured items, the nail benefited from changes in the factory and changes in its own design. As a part of the larger economy, it adjusted to foreign competition. Becoming cheaper and lighter, the nail transformed construction during the 19th century. From a post-and-beam approach, builders embraced a balloon frame that required many more nails.

The key thread was the drop in prices.
